Event Details
The Father’s Day Adventure Race will take place on Sunday, June 16, 2019 at Little Big Econ State Forest
We will have races in 4 categories; Family, Challenge, Sport, and Elite.
The Family 1-2 Hour race… expect to have some fun team challenges mixed in with the biking (along a great trail system), paddling (approximately 1 mile), and trekking (about 2 miles). Along with some team building one-minute challenges. This event is GPS legal.
The 3-Hour Challenge … expect a slightly longer course than the Family course, also including some fun challenges along the way. This event is GPS legal.
The Family and 3 Hour Challenge are both GPS legal. We understand that not everyone is comfortable with the navigation involved in an adventure race, so FLX will allow GPS units or phones to be used in these two events. These two events are designed to involve those that enjoy being outdoors with minimal navigation required (will mostly be on trails). Our hope is that combining the GPS with the regular maps will make teams more comfortable with navigation and they will move up to the regular, non-GPS, races later on.
The Sport 3-Hour race… expect a slightly longer course than the Family course, also including some fun challenges along the way.
For less experienced teams we will be having what we call an “Adventure Racing 101” class at 9AM. This will include some map readying instructions (along with compass reading help if you want it). We will also go over some canoe paddling instructions and any bike questions you may have.
The Elite 6-Hour race… be prepared to do each of the disciplines (paddle, bike, and trek) for about 2 hours each. We will also include some challenges in the transition areas as well as along the route. This is an elite level course so plan on some tough paddling (not all downstream) and some difficult to find checkpoints along with outstanding single-track biking.
